Rancho Santiago Community College District (RSCCD) is one of the most established districts in the state and has been in operation for nearly 50 years. Located in the heart of Orange County, it is one of the largest of California's 72 community college districts, based on the number of credit and non-credit students. RSCCD encompasses 25 percent of Orange County's total area and serves a population of more than 700,000 residents in the communities of Anaheim Hills, Orange, Santa Ana, Villa Park, and portions of Anaheim, Costa Mesa, Irvine, Fountain Valley, Garden Grove, Tustin, and Yorba Linda. The district includes Santiago Canyon College and Santa Ana College, as well as the Centennial and Orange Continuing Education Centers, the Digital Media Center, the Joint Powers Fire Training Center, the Orange County Sheriff's Regional Training Academy, the College and Workforce Preparation Center, and the District Operations Center. RSCCD's three (3) auxiliary Foundations are actively involved in supporting both community and campus programs.
RSCCD's student population is a direct reflection of the diverse communities in the surrounding neighborhoods. As a whole, the district has the honor of serving approximately 55,537 students: 51% Hispanic/Latinx, 20% White, 9% Asian & Filipino, and 2% are African American. RSCCD is a proud Hispanic Serving Institution (HSI) and serves predominately historically underrepresented students. (Applicants must meet one of the following):
- Possess from an accredited institution: Master's in accountancy or business administration with accounting concentration OR
- Bachelor's in business with accounting emphasis or business administration with accounting emphasis or economics with an accounting emphasis AND Master's in business, business administration, business education, economics, taxation, finance or the equivalent (NOTE: A bachelor's degree in accountancy or business administration with accounting concentration, with a CPA license* is an alternative qualification for this discipline.), OR
- Possess a valid California Community College credential, OR
- The equivalent (applicants who do not meet the above minimum qualifications must complete the Equivalencies Section in the application form).
- Equivalencies that the Department accepts as valid: Candidates with a CPA license* (but without a bachelor's degree in accountancy or business administration with accounting concertation or in business with accounting emphasis or business administration with accounting emphasis or economics with an accounting emphasis) must also have one of the following:
- Master's degree in taxation, economics, business analytics, data analytics, or management from a University located within the United States of America with regional accreditation. OR
- A Doctorate in Accounting Business Administration, or a Juris Doctorate (JD) degree from a University located within the Untied States of America with regional accreditation. OR
- Active Certified Management Accountant (CMA) License in good standing, as issued by the Institute of Management Accountants.
